F1 24 Review – Immersive Experience

Boris Bulj by Boris Bulj
June 3, 2024
F1 24 Review

Reviewed on PlayStation 5

F1 24 – The latest installment in the renowned Codemasters series, now under the umbrella of Electronic Arts, introduces itself to the gaming community as a significant advancement. Its goal is to enhance the driving experience and create an even more realistic race weekend atmosphere.

Featuring new game modes, an improved graphics engine, and unwavering attention to detail, F1 24 strives to immerse players into the heart of the racing world, allowing them to experience the pulse of one of the most thrilling and esteemed competitions on the globe, and I can say they delivered as the overall experience is the best in the franchise.

For years now, the Career Mode in Formula 1 video games has represented the beating heart of the experience. This year for even more reason, given the complete absence of a more cinematic mode represented by Braking Point in the 2021 and 2023 editions of the series.

In addition to the classic Driver Career, we will also find the Team Career, where we will play the dual role of the driver and team principal of our team, and finally there is the possibility of tackling a Career Mode with a friend online to make everything even more exciting. I believe many people will appreciate the option of commencing the career mode with an actual driver instead of being obligated to invent a new persona.

This year, the developers have made some major tweaks, adjusting a few tracks and other crucial aspects of the game, and have added new elements that contribute little to the already rich Career Mode. Moreover, the changes to the driving model and physics engine are rather perplexing. It’s evident to us that the direction taken this year was to improve rather than reinvent the wheel.

Codemasters have put effort into enhancing the visual representation of the drivers in F1 24 to make them more closely resemble their real-life counterparts. By utilizing the same technology used by Electronic Arts for capturing the faces of FC 24 footballers, the models in F1 24 are impressively detailed. However, it’s disappointing that the facial animations remain unchanged from previous versions. The unrealistic distortions during the motion of the drivers’ faces detract from the overall realism and quality achieved through facial sampling.

Codemasters has incorporated the official Formula 1 radio teams into the game to elevate the level of realism and immersion. After each grand prix, players can listen to the authentic voice of the driver they raced with, providing commentary on the just-concluded race.

One of my favourite things introduced in F1 24 is the new feature called Career Challenges, which offers a fresh take on traditional game modes. Essentially, this mode extracts components from the career mode and transforms them into challenges for the online gaming community. The developers will set specific consecutive races in the championship, designate the driver we will embody, and establish various variables, including weather conditions and potential mechanical issues in the car.

Players have the freedom to choose from four difficulty levels, aiming to maximize points in these championship events while also managing rivalries, enhancing the research and development department, and engaging in other career mode activities.


Genre: Racing
Release: 31 May 2024
Publisher: EA Sports | Developer: Codemasters
Platforms: PC, PS4, PS5, Xbox One, Series X | S

The Review

F1 24

8 Score

If you're a fan of Formula 1 or simply looking to enjoy racing in a Formula 1 car then F1 24 is undeniably the top pick. It offers a wealth of content and activities, the updates and improvements are visible for all to see, and it is a must-play title in 2024.
